SEO (Search Engine Optimization) is the process of optimizing your website to rank higher in search engine results pages (SERPs), making it more visible to potential customers searching for your products or services.
SEO is important because it helps drive organic traffic to your website, increasing visibility, credibility, and ultimately, sales. It also improves user experience and ensures your website ranks for the right keywords, reaching your target audience.
SEO is a long-term strategy. While some changes can show results within a few months, it can take 6-12 months or longer to see significant improvements in search rankings and traffic, depending on the competitiveness of your industry.
On-page SEO refers to optimizing elements on your website like content, meta tags, headers, and images.
Off-page SEO involves strategies outside your website, such as building backlinks, social media engagement, and increasing domain authority.
Keywords are the words and phrases people type into search engines when looking for information. Optimizing your website with the right keywords helps search engines understand your content and match it with relevant queries.
Content is crucial for SEO because it helps answer user queries, attracts traffic, and improves your site’s relevance for specific keywords. High-quality, informative content that adds value can help improve rankings and engage your audience.
Technical SEO refers to optimizing the technical aspects of your website to ensure it’s crawlable, fast, secure, and mobile-friendly. This includes optimizing site structure, fixing broken links, improving page speed, and ensuring proper indexing.
Backlinks are links from other websites that point to your site. High-quality backlinks from authoritative websites signal to search engines that your site is trustworthy and relevant, helping improve your rankings.
You can track SEO performance through tools like Google Analytics, Google Search Console, and other SEO software. Key metrics include organic traffic, keyword rankings, bounce rate, and conversion rates.
If your business serves a local area, local SEO is critical. It helps you appear in local search results and on Google Maps, making it easier for nearby customers to find you.
